发明名称 Method for the thermal treatment of biomass in connection with a boiler plant
摘要 The invention relates to the improvement of the fuel-properties of biomass in an integrated manner to facilitate storage, shipping and applicability thereof. In the process, biomass (6) is thermally treated within a combustion process to cause partial torrefaction of the organic matter present in biomass, thus yielding components inert to biological decomposition processes. Constituents (10) separated in gaseous form are utilized as fuel, while the thermally treated biomass (8) remaining in the solid form is utilized in a separate process.

主权项 1. A process for the thermal treatment of biomass in connection with a boiler plant, comprising the steps of feeding biomass to a torrefaction reactor where the biomass is heated to a temperature between 180 and 350° C. under conditions with low oxygen concentration, thus causing at least partial torrefaction of organic matter present in the biomass to produce components which are inert with respect to biological decomposition processes, said thermal treatment thus resulting in gaseous reaction products and torrefied biomass, passing the gaseous reaction products generated by the thermal treatment from the torrefaction reactor to a power plant boiler, and passing hot flue gas from the power plant boiler to the torrefaction reactor to carry out the thermal treatment,wherein more than 80% of the energy content of the fuel burned in the power plant boiler originates from a main fuel other than gaseous reaction products generated in the torrefaction reactor, and the heat treatment of the biomass is performed in a continuous torrefaction reactor, in which the flue gas stream flows at least partially in the same direction as the biomass.
